New Moto X+1 images show the handset's display, wooden back

A new set of Moto X+1 photos emerged online, giving a clear look at the upcoming handset. The anonymous source revealed that the Moto logo on the phone's back could be, in fact, a power button, which can also be programmed for other shortcuts. The MOTO app is visible on the handset's home-screen, which means there will be some additional software features. Additionally, the front panel is decorated with four sensors, which suggests they can function as depth measurers for a possible 3D-enabled interface, or serve the MOTO app somehow - perhaps gesture controls.
